About Clinton Switzer

Before ever stepping into a university lab, I started my career turning wrenches as an automotive mechanic—an experience that taught me how machines behave in the real world and how to diagnose, repair, and build with a hands-on, practical mindset. That foundation carried me through my engineering education at Oklahoma State University, where I earned my B.S. in Mechanical Engineering followed by an M.S. in Materials Science and Engineering.

During my studies, I interned at NASA’s Glenn Research Center, gaining exposure to advanced materials, aerospace research, and the importance of precision in experimental design. In graduate school, I quickly became the go-to person for my fellow researchers who needed custom fixtures or specialized hardware for their experiments. I enjoyed helping others bring their test ideas to life, and my background in fixing and building things became an invaluable asset in the lab—especially when off-the-shelf equipment didn’t exist or didn’t quite fit the need.

Today, those same skills guide my work at Switzer Engineering & Fabrication and Specialty Test Equipment, where I design and build custom tools, fixtures, and testing systems for researchers, engineers, and businesses. By combining practical mechanical experience, advanced materials expertise, and full in-shop fabrication capabilities, I create solutions that help others push their projects forward with confidence and precision.
